What is an AI Chatbot?

An AI chatbot is a software application designed to mimic human conversation using artificial intelligence. Unlike traditional chatbots that rely on pre-programmed scripts, AI chatbots use natural language processing (NLP) and machine learning (ML) to understand what a user is actually asking for and provide relevant responses. Think of it as a virtual assistant that can answer questions, resolve issues, and guide users through various tasks, just like a human agent would. Key Components of an AI Chatbot

AI chatbots consist of several key components:

  • Natural Language Processing (NLP): Enables the chatbot to understand and interpret human language.
  • Machine Learning (ML): Allows the chatbot to learn from interactions and improve its responses over time.
  • Dialogue Management: Controls the flow of the conversation and ensures that the chatbot provides relevant information.
  • Integration: Connects the chatbot to other systems, such as CRM, databases, and APIs.

Key Insight: AI chatbots use NLP and ML to understand user intent and provide personalized, relevant responses, making them far more effective than traditional scripted chatbots.

How AI Chatbots Compare to Traditional Chatbots

AI chatbots offer several advantages over traditional chatbots:

FeatureAI ChatbotTraditional Chatbot
UnderstandingUnderstands intentFollows scripts
LearningLearns and improvesStatic responses
PersonalizationPersonalized responsesGeneric responses
ComplexityHandles complex queriesLimited to simple tasks
IntegrationIntegrates with systemsLimited integration

Key Insight: AI chatbots provide a more dynamic and personalized experience compared to traditional chatbots, leading to higher customer satisfaction and more efficient issue resolution.

How to Get Started with AI Chatbots

Implementing an AI chatbot solution involves several key steps:

Step 1: Define Your Goals Clearly define what you want to achieve with your AI chatbot. Are you looking to improve customer service, generate leads, or automate internal tasks?

Step 2: Choose the Right Platform Select an AI chatbot platform that meets your specific needs and integrates with your existing systems. Consider factors such as ease of use, scalability, and pricing.

Step 3: Design Your Chatbot's Personality Give your chatbot a unique personality and voice that aligns with your brand. This will help create a more engaging and memorable experience for users.

Step 4: Train Your Chatbot Provide your chatbot with the knowledge and data it needs to answer questions and resolve issues effectively. Use real customer interactions to train your chatbot and improve its performance.

Step 5: Test and Optimize Continuously test and optimize your chatbot to ensure that it is providing accurate and helpful responses. Monitor user feedback and make adjustments as needed.

Key Insight: A well-planned and executed AI chatbot implementation can significantly improve customer satisfaction, streamline operations, and drive business growth.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Implementing an AI chatbot solution requires careful planning and execution. Here are some common mistakes to avoid:

  • Failing to Define Clear Goals: Without clear goals, it's difficult to measure the success of your chatbot implementation.
  • Choosing the Wrong Platform: Selecting a platform that doesn't meet your specific needs can lead to frustration and wasted resources.
  • Neglecting Training: A poorly trained chatbot can provide inaccurate or unhelpful responses, damaging your brand reputation.
  • Ignoring User Feedback: Failing to monitor user feedback and make adjustments can lead to a stagnant and ineffective chatbot solution.

Key Insight: Avoiding common mistakes and continuously optimizing your AI chatbot solution can ensure that it delivers maximum value to your business and your customers.
